OP, I'd look carefully at the edge of your extractor. If its rounded off, and it prolly is, replace it with a Volquartsen or KIDD plus the spring, it's cheap & easy. I take my mags apart & detail all metal edges with 0000 stainless steel wool. They only assemble one way, preload the sideplate 8 turns & re-assemble. This should handle feeding & ejection...Once you get it working right, you'll be cleaning the action more than the barrel. In SD & need help, PM me.
EDIT;above about the "action" receiver/bolt/rod is true. Sticky charging handles=usually the crimp on rod, rough area in the opening under the bolt handle etc. My 10/22 will shoot subs down to 1020 easily & cycle well.
